Description:

This package contains a collection of user space tools for general SMBus
access and hardware monitoring. SMBus, also known as System Management Bus,
is a protocol for communicating through a I2C ('I squared C') bus. Many modern
mainboards have a System Management Bus. There are a lot of devices which can
be connected to a SMBus; the most notable are modern memory chips with EEPROM
memories and chips for hardware monitoring.

Most modern mainboards incorporate some form of hardware monitoring chips.
These chips read things like chip temperatures, fan rotation speeds and
voltage levels. There are quite a few different chips which can be used
by mainboard builders for approximately the same results.
